Understanding Transmission Issues
Transmission problems can manifest in various ways, including slipping gears, delayed engagement, and unusual noises. Understanding these issues can help owners identify potential problems early and seek necessary repairs.
Common Symptoms of Transmission Problems
- Slipping Gears: The vehicle unexpectedly changes gears or has difficulty staying in gear.
- Delayed Engagement: There is a noticeable delay when shifting from park to drive or reverse.
- Noisy Operation: Unusual sounds such as grinding or whining while the vehicle is in gear.
- Fluid Leaks: Puddles of red or brown fluid under the vehicle may indicate a transmission leak.

How to Check for Recalls
Vehicle owners should regularly check for recalls to ensure their Ford vehicles remain safe and reliable. Here are steps to follow:
- Visit the official Ford website and navigate to the recalls section.
- Enter your Vehicle Identification Number (VIN) to check for any outstanding recalls.
- Contact your local Ford dealer for assistance and to schedule any necessary repairs.
